Under the double pressure of air quality deterioration and theshortage of petroleum resources, in order to reduce the energyconsumption and emission of city bus, the development of new city buswith low emission and fuel consumption become the urgent task ofautomobile industry. Today, many countries have done a lot of researchwork about HEV city bus, and have achieved great progress.The thesis is based on the traditional bus ANYUAN PK6890HHusing in K15road Jinhua city, Zhejiang Province. On the basis ofthorough analysis at home and abroad of the hybrid cars’ characteristics,situation and development, it is improved to be new type PK6890HEVSHEV city bus, without sacrificing the dynamic, and realizing the designobject to improve the fuel economy and decreasing the emissions. Themain research work and innovation points are as follows:(1) For the purpose of SHEV control system development, setting upAnYuan PK6890HEV type hybrid city bus power system and the thermostat+power follow control strategy. It is the theoreticalfoundation for power system development.(2) The soft of ADVISOR2002is deeply analyzed, based on theconfiguration and control stratedy of the PK6890HEV, the parametersource file of the power system is designed in ADVISOR2002.(3) According to the matching principle of SHEV powertransmission system parameters, completed including engine, motor,generator, the battery, the transmission and the component such as gearreducer of the power train design methods for SHEV bus, and laid a goodtechnical basis for the realization of the fuel economy for the SHEV bus.The power system of PK6890HEV has been designed。(4) Simulating the new matching city bus power system componentsparameters and control parameters use the new simulation softwareADVISOR2002, to test PK6890HEV power system componentsreasonable matching.
